Scope and Contents
The Assabet Mills Records Include records, 1907-1929, listing lot numbers, style and order numbers, description, purchase lot, weight, price and amount for various stock, and weight of yarn. Also contains a volume, 1932-1933, with wool lots and prices.

Biographical / Historical
The company, located in Maynard, MA, was founded in 1847 by Amory Maynard and his partner, William H. Knight. It manufactured carpets and carpet yarn. This business failed in 1857, but the Assabet Manufacturing Company, organized in 1862 with Maynard as managing agent, prospered by making woolens, flannels and blankets for the army in the Civil War. The Assabet Manufacturing Co. failed in 1898 and was purchased by the American Woolen Co. in 1899. The mills were shut down in 1950.
